Chapter 155 The Canal Gang
Chapter 155 The Canal Gang
June.
Li Ye made a rare trip home.
Since the last Lunar New Year, he has stopped hiding and his family has reduced their control over him to a minimum.
After all, their son not only practices martial arts but is also a young official, so he naturally has his own set of principles for handling things. Ordinary people like them shouldn't cause trouble.
However, with the college entrance exam approaching, it's still necessary to ask the questions.
During dinner, Li Haihua, the father, asked, "Xiaoye, I heard that this year's entrance exam is a joint exam for eight provinces, which is a very large-scale event. Which school are you planning to apply to?"
Upon hearing this, Liu Qingxia, the mother, also looked at Li Ye.
In the past, their expectations for Li Ye were simply to attend a martial arts university and then find a good job.
However, this expectation underwent a complete upheaval within a year, becoming something they could hardly comprehend.
Li Ye took a sip of soup and said nonchalantly, "I'm going to the university. I'm planning to go to the capital."
These words brought smiles to their faces.
"Top martial arts is good, top martial arts is good."
Li Haihua laughed and said, "No matter what achievements you make, a degree is essential. If something happens in the future, a degree is a foundation for you to make a living and can help you make a comeback."
"go with!"
Liu Qingxia rolled her eyes. "You jinx! What nonsense are you talking about? Xiaoye will definitely be safe and sound."
Li Ye just smiled and didn't say anything.
There is no such thing as peace for martial artists; all so-called peace is relative.
If they are safe, then lower-level martial artists will not be safe; if lower-level martial artists are not safe, then ordinary people will not be safe.
In this world where demons and monsters coexist, everyone faces risks.
After finishing his meal and chatting with his parents for a while, he grabbed his clothes and went to the police station.
"Director Li."
"Good evening, Director Li."
Upon arriving at the disinfection station, a disinfection worker greeted him in the lobby.
After nodding, Li Ye went up to the third floor and asked Zhong Chang, who had been transferred there, to give him the latest documents.
Things have calmed down recently. Jinze City has replenished its manpower, and Ningjiang City has also been able to replenish its manpower.
Ningjiang City has three districts and eight counties. Each area is divided into a brigade, which is further divided into three squads: one to carry out tasks, one to provide assistance, and one to stand by and take turns resting.
A total of 110 people have been filled.
This was also thanks to Li Ye's own reputation. The people who came from other places to join the company were also spreading the word, letting others know that the disinfection bureau of this small city was particularly powerful, and all those who applied for transfers through connections were transferred.
It's okay, that's fine too. Just leave the report, and they'll come over regardless of whether they agree or not.
A department that's willing to let people resign is bound to have a very flexible bottom line. Besides, they didn't do anything wrong; they just went to the same unit in another place. Even if there's any investigation, the report will be sent to Jianghuai Province.
The Jianghuai province was directly sunk.
Why should someone who dug it up by their own skill have to pay back?
The authorities were initially worried about how to fill the vacancy in Kanazawa City, but they didn't have to worry about it at all; the person just showed up.
Unfortunately, they only chose Ningjiang and Jinze cities, and refused to work in any other cities unless Li Ye was also appointed as the director of the disinfection bureau in another city.
In addition, due to strong protests from other friendly units, Ningjiang and Jinze were the only options left to fill the gaps. After that, a new batch of people were recruited for Yangcheng, and no more were accepted.
Otherwise, the Ningjiang City Disinfection Bureau might have to be even larger.
"Director Li, here are the documents you requested."
Not long after, Zhong Chang knocked on the door of the third-floor office and handed up a stack of documents. Li Ye flipped through them, pursed his lips, and said, "Why did you bring up documents from Jinze City? I'm just temporarily managing them. If there are any documents, they should be issued from Jinze. Are you managing them as well?"
Zhong Chang scratched his head sheepishly, "It's mainly because the newly hired staff aren't familiar with the business yet, so I'm still handling their work. Don't worry, it won't affect my work at all."
Li Ye sighed slightly, said nothing, and waved for Zhong Chang to leave.
He understood the man's thinking. He had grown attached to Kanazawa after staying there for so long and was afraid that the man would simply abandon him. So, he took over the Kanazawa City Archives Department as well, which was a way of putting him under unified control.
They have a whole host of little schemes up their sleeves.
As for whether this matter is compliant or not, it is definitely not compliant.
But the pest control department doesn't have any rules anyway, so they just let him do whatever he wants, as long as he can handle it.
Li Ye was looking at the disinfection software on his phone while referring to the documents to see if there were any monsters that he should pay attention to.
The demons in the city are still mostly minor ones; there are no reports of major demons appearing, nor is there any noteworthy Locust God Cult.
He had also investigated Yangcheng, but apart from Tian Daoli, whom he had killed, who had given rise to some clues, there were no other leads at all; they were hidden too deeply.
There wasn't a single demon that could be called a 'god'.
"There are still differences."
Thinking of the Demon Realm he had encountered recently, Li Ye shook his head: "Demons and the Demon Realm seem to be related, but they are clearly different. Demons are independent entities, and their grievances are more about human resentment. The Demon Realm is more like the grievances of heaven and earth, a natural phenomenon. Yuan Chu doesn't know about it yet."
He had experienced many demon realms and knew that some demon realms, once they appeared, could even show the unification of different dynasties at different times.
The Demon Realm emerged because similar events had occurred at different points in time, accumulating resentment, which then demonized the entire land and spilled over into reality.
No, demons are not. Demons have coexisted with humans since ancient times. Although the monsters in the Demon Realm are also called demons, they are more like demons produced by training points. They may seem corrupted, but once the corruption is removed, they are just ordinary monsters.
The demons among humans are even more bizarre.
Rather, it's more accurate to say...
Li Ye thought for a moment, then shook his head and smiled: "Reality is a huge demonic realm."
"A very insightful judgment."
As soon as he finished speaking, a sound came from the doorway. Li Ye looked over and saw the door being pushed open, revealing two people.
A man dressed in a long robe, with a monocle clipped to one eye, looked neither fish nor fowl, yet resembled an ancient accountant.
Another man, dressed in shorts with his shirt open and a fur coat casually draped over his shoulders, looked like a modern-day bandit or a dockworker carrying bags.
Li Ye's eyes narrowed, and a serious look appeared in his eyes.
Very strong!
"You two have trespassed here without permission, haven't you?" Li Ye said calmly, his hand gripping the hilt of his sword at his waist.
"Does the Six Doors still follow the rules?"
The man dressed as a bandit laborer sneered, "From ancient times to the present, have you ever followed any rules?"
"There's no Six Doors here. The Qing Dynasty has been gone for many years. This is the Elimination Bureau," Li Ye said.
"Lord Li, we are not here to discuss this with you."
The man in the long robe cupped his hands and said, "We know that you and Tian Zhixing have a grudge, and we are willing to help you reconcile. After all, no one wants to offend a young talent like you."
"There are some conditions, though. Even a young prodigy needs time to grow. No matter how much protection reality can offer you, you will eventually have to go to the beginning of the Yuan Dynasty. A good bird chooses a good tree to perch on. Why don't you take a look and find a place you can trust that can help you?"
"We, the Canal Gang, cordially invite you to join us."
